The RS232 interface, a standard for serial communication, has been a cornerstone in the world of electronics and computing for decades. Its widespread use in various applications, from industrial automation to consumer electronics, underscores its importance. However, one aspect of RS232 that often sparks debate and inquiry is whether it operates as a balanced or unbalanced signal transmission method. Understanding this fundamental characteristic is crucial for designing, implementing, and troubleshooting RS232 connections effectively. In this article, we will delve into the specifics of RS232, exploring its definition, operational principles, and most importantly, its signal transmission nature.
Introduction to RS232
RS232, which stands for Recommended Standard 232, is a standard introduced by the Electronic Industries Alliance (EIA) for serial binary data interchange between devices. It defines the signals, voltage levels, and other characteristics necessary for serial communication. The RS232 standard has undergone several revisions, with the most recent being RS-232-F, but its core principles have remained relatively consistent. RS232 is commonly used for connecting devices such as computers, terminals, and peripherals, facilitating communication between them.
Operational Principles of RS232
At its core, RS232 is a serial communication protocol, meaning it transmits data one bit at a time. It uses a combination of control and data signals to manage the flow of information between devices. The standard specifies a maximum data rate and cable length, ensuring reliable transmission within these constraints. RS232 signals are represented by voltage levels, with logical 1 and 0 being defined by specific voltage ranges. This voltage-based signaling is a key aspect of understanding whether RS232 is balanced or unbalanced.
Voltage Levels in RS232
The RS232 standard defines the voltage levels for logical 1 and 0 as follows: a logical 1 is represented by a voltage between -15V and -3V, and a logical 0 is represented by a voltage between +3V and +15V. These voltage levels are critical for the transmission and reception of data. The use of negative voltages for logical 1 and positive voltages for logical 0 is a distinctive feature of RS232 signaling.
Understanding Balanced and Unbalanced Signals
Before determining whether RS232 is balanced or unbalanced, it’s essential to understand the difference between these two types of signal transmission methods.
Unbalanced Signals
Unbalanced signals are those where the signal is referenced to a common ground. In other words, one conductor carries the signal, and the other conductor is grounded. This method is simpler and less expensive to implement but is more susceptible to noise and interference, especially over long distances. Unbalanced signals are commonly used in many consumer electronics and short-distance communications.
Balanced Signals
Balanced signals, on the other hand, use two conductors to carry the signal, with one conductor carrying the positive signal and the other carrying the negative signal. The signals are balanced around a common mode voltage, usually ground. This method offers better noise rejection and is less prone to interference, making it ideal for long-distance communications and professional applications.
Comparison of Balanced and Unbalanced Signals
A key difference between balanced and unbalanced signals lies in their ability to reject common-mode noise. Balanced signals can effectively cancel out noise that affects both conductors equally, providing a cleaner signal at the receiving end. In contrast, unbalanced signals are more vulnerable to noise and interference, as the ground reference can pick up environmental noise.
Is RS232 Balanced or Unbalanced?
Given the operational principles and voltage levels of RS232, it is clear that RS232 uses unbalanced signaling. The standard specifies a single-ended signal transmission method, where each signal is referenced to a common ground. This means that RS232 signals are more susceptible to noise and interference, particularly over longer cable lengths. The unbalanced nature of RS232 is one of the reasons why the standard recommends limiting cable lengths to 50 feet (15.24 meters) at higher baud rates to maintain signal integrity.
Implications of Unbalanced Signaling in RS232
The unbalanced signaling in RS232 has several implications for its use and implementation. Firstly, it limits the maximum cable length and data rate due to the increased susceptibility to noise and interference. Secondly, it requires careful consideration of the environment in which RS232 cables are installed, avoiding areas with high levels of electromagnetic interference (EMI). Finally, the use of unbalanced signaling in RS232 means that noise reduction techniques, such as shielding and grounding, become crucial for reliable operation.
Techniques for Improving RS232 Signal Integrity
Despite the limitations imposed by its unbalanced signaling, there are techniques to improve the signal integrity of RS232 connections. These include:
- Using shielded cables to reduce electromagnetic interference.
- Implementing proper grounding practices to minimize ground loops and noise.
Conclusion
In conclusion, RS232 is an unbalanced serial communication standard. Its single-ended signal transmission method, while simpler and less expensive to implement, makes it more susceptible to noise and interference. Understanding the nature of RS232 signaling is essential for designing and troubleshooting RS232 connections effectively. By recognizing the limitations and implications of unbalanced signaling in RS232, users and designers can take appropriate measures to ensure reliable and efficient serial communication. As technology continues to evolve, the principles underlying RS232 remain a foundation for understanding more advanced serial communication protocols and standards.
What is RS232 and its primary function?
RS232, also known as Recommended Standard 232, is a standard for serial communication transmission. It is primarily used for connecting devices such as computers, terminals, and peripherals, allowing them to exchange data. The RS232 standard defines the signals, voltage levels, and other parameters required for serial communication. It is widely used in various applications, including industrial automation, medical devices, and consumer electronics. The primary function of RS232 is to provide a reliable and efficient means of serial data transmission between devices.
The RS232 standard specifies the use of a serial interface, which transmits data one bit at a time. It uses a DB-9 or DB-25 connector, depending on the application, and supports data transfer rates of up to 115 kbps. RS232 is commonly used for point-to-point communication, where a single device is connected to another device. It is also used in multi-point applications, where multiple devices are connected to a single device. The RS232 standard has undergone several revisions, with the latest version being RS232-E. Despite the emergence of newer serial communication standards, RS232 remains widely used due to its simplicity, reliability, and compatibility with a wide range of devices.
What is the difference between balanced and unbalanced signals in RS232?
In the context of RS232, signals can be either balanced or unbalanced. Unbalanced signals are referenced to a common ground and are more susceptible to noise and interference. Balanced signals, on the other hand, use a pair of wires to transmit the signal, with one wire carrying the signal and the other wire carrying the inverse of the signal. This allows for better noise rejection and improved signal integrity. RS232 uses unbalanced signals, which can make it more prone to noise and interference, particularly over long distances.
The use of unbalanced signals in RS232 can lead to several issues, including signal degradation, noise, and interference. However, RS232 is typically used for short-distance communication, and the signal degradation is often not significant. To mitigate the effects of noise and interference, RS232 devices often use shielding, filtering, and other noise-reduction techniques. Additionally, some RS232 devices may use balanced-to-unbalanced converters to improve signal integrity. Despite the limitations of unbalanced signals, RS232 remains a widely used and reliable standard for serial communication.
How does RS232 handle noise and interference?
RS232 uses several techniques to handle noise and interference, including shielding, filtering, and signal conditioning. Shielding involves wrapping the signal wires in a conductive material to prevent electromagnetic interference (EMI) from affecting the signal. Filtering involves using capacitors, inductors, or other components to remove noise and interference from the signal. Signal conditioning involves amplifying or attenuating the signal to improve its quality. RS232 devices may also use techniques such as common-mode rejection and differential signaling to improve noise immunity.
In addition to these techniques, RS232 devices may also use error detection and correction mechanisms to detect and correct errors caused by noise and interference. These mechanisms can include checksums, cyclic redundancy checks (CRCs), and other error-detection codes. By using a combination of these techniques, RS232 devices can provide reliable and error-free communication, even in the presence of noise and interference. However, the effectiveness of these techniques can depend on the quality of the implementation, the type of noise and interference present, and the distance over which the signal is transmitted.
What are the advantages and disadvantages of using RS232?
The advantages of using RS232 include its simplicity, reliability, and compatibility with a wide range of devices. RS232 is a well-established standard that has been widely adopted, making it easy to find devices that support it. It is also relatively simple to implement, which reduces the cost and complexity of device design. Additionally, RS232 is a point-to-point standard, which makes it easy to connect devices in a straightforward and reliable manner. However, RS232 also has some disadvantages, including its limited distance and speed capabilities.
The disadvantages of RS232 include its limited distance capability, which is typically limited to 100 feet or less, depending on the baud rate and cable quality. RS232 is also relatively slow, with a maximum data transfer rate of 115 kbps. Additionally, RS232 uses unbalanced signals, which can make it more prone to noise and interference. Furthermore, RS232 is a serial standard, which means that it can only transmit data one bit at a time, making it less efficient than parallel standards. Despite these limitations, RS232 remains a widely used and reliable standard for serial communication, particularly in applications where simplicity and compatibility are more important than speed and distance.
Can RS232 be used for long-distance communication?
RS232 is not typically used for long-distance communication, as it is limited by its distance capability and signal degradation. The maximum distance over which RS232 can be used depends on the baud rate and cable quality, but it is typically limited to 100 feet or less. At higher baud rates, the distance capability is even shorter, typically limited to 10-20 feet. To extend the distance capability of RS232, devices can use repeaters, amplifiers, or other signal-conditioning devices. These devices can amplify the signal, filter out noise, and improve the overall quality of the signal.
However, even with the use of repeaters and amplifiers, RS232 is not suitable for very long-distance communication. For longer distances, other serial communication standards such as RS422 or RS485 may be more suitable. These standards use balanced signals and are designed for longer-distance communication, making them more reliable and efficient for applications such as industrial automation, telecommunications, and data acquisition. Additionally, fiber-optic or wireless communication methods may be used for very long-distance communication, as they are less susceptible to noise and interference and can transmit data over much longer distances.
How does RS232 compare to other serial communication standards?
RS232 is one of several serial communication standards, each with its own strengths and weaknesses. Compared to other standards such as RS422 and RS485, RS232 is relatively simple and inexpensive to implement. However, it is also limited by its distance capability and speed. RS422 and RS485, on the other hand, use balanced signals and are designed for longer-distance communication, making them more reliable and efficient for applications such as industrial automation and telecommunications. Other standards, such as USB and Ethernet, are designed for higher-speed communication and are more suitable for applications such as data transfer and networking.
In comparison to other serial communication standards, RS232 is relatively slow and limited in its distance capability. However, it is also widely adopted and compatible with a wide range of devices, making it a popular choice for many applications. The choice of serial communication standard depends on the specific requirements of the application, including the distance, speed, and noise immunity required. RS232 is suitable for applications where simplicity and compatibility are more important than speed and distance, while other standards may be more suitable for applications that require higher speeds, longer distances, or greater noise immunity.
What is the future of RS232 in modern applications?
The future of RS232 in modern applications is uncertain, as newer serial communication standards such as USB and Ethernet have become more widely adopted. However, RS232 remains a widely used and reliable standard, particularly in applications where simplicity and compatibility are more important than speed and distance. Many modern devices, such as computers and peripherals, still support RS232, and it is widely used in various industries, including industrial automation, medical devices, and consumer electronics. Additionally, RS232 is often used in legacy systems, where it is still supported and maintained.
Despite the emergence of newer serial communication standards, RS232 is likely to remain in use for many years to come. Its simplicity, reliability, and compatibility make it a popular choice for many applications, and it is widely supported by device manufacturers. However, as newer standards become more widely adopted, the use of RS232 may decline, particularly in applications where speed and distance are critical. Nevertheless, RS232 will likely remain an important part of the serial communication landscape, particularly in applications where its unique characteristics and advantages make it the best choice.